Key Steps for Roof Maintenance


Inspect


Check for Damage: Look for loose or missing shingles, as these can lead to leaks and further damage.


  • Immediate Repairs: Address any issues immediately to prevent them from worsening. Ensuring shingles are secured and free from tears is crucial.


Clear


Gutter Maintenance: Debris like water, leaves, and other materials can accumulate in your gutters, adding significant weight and potentially causing them to pull away from the roof.


  • Regular Cleaning: Clean your gutters and downspouts at least every other month to prevent damage and maintain proper drainage.


Trim


Tree Management: Trim branches near your home to prevent them from breaking during strong winds or thunderstorms and causing roof damage.


  • Pest Prevention: Trimming branches also helps keep squirrels and other tree-dwelling animals away from your roof.


Schedule


Professional Inspections: Schedule a roof tune-up with a professional roofer to detect any signs of damage or weak points.


  • Preventive Care: Early detection and repair of potential issues can save you from more extensive and costly repairs in the future.


Conclusion


Proper summer roof maintenance is essential for preventing damage and ensuring your roof is prepared for the winter months.
